ST. KEVIN'S COLLEGE

NINTH ANNUAL SPORTS The ninth annual sports of the St. Kevin's College were held at the college grounds, Redcastlc, yesterday in unpleasant weather conditions, but, despite this fact, there was a very gratifying attendance of the public, including iWends of the school from other centres and Bishop Why to, of Dunedin. The event was noteworthy in that no fewer than six records were broken during the aiternoon in what may well be described as very unsatisfactory running conditions. Shortly before noon rain commenced to fall, and continued fairly steadily throughout the day. The very fine surroundings were admirably suited to the gathering, and opportunity was taken by those present to inspect the beautiful grounds and buildings at their leisure. The Oamaru Regimental Band, under the leadership of Lieutenant G. M. Whale, was in attendance, and rendered musical selections during the afternoon, which were much appreciated. A very enjoyable afternoon tea was served in the refectory. There were excellent entries in all the events, which were keenly contested, and in the majority of cases the performances were of a high standard. There was not a hitch in the whole sports meeting, the various events being run oft' well up to schedule, so that the final event was completed just before 5 o'clock. In the Senior Championship, B. P. Hoffman gained most points, having secured six firsts. However, as he won this cup last year he could not hold it again this year, and the cup went to I. J. Macdonald, who had the next highest number of points (23). P. J. M'Mullan was next with ]fl, and E. 0. Watson was third with 17 points. In the 220 yards Senior Cup event B. Hoffman beat J. O'Malley's record of 25sec, established in 1928, by doing the distance in 23sec. B. F. Windlc and A. E. Smith ran close for. first place in the Junior Championship, the cup going to Smith with 25 points, two points ahead of Windle. In the Junior Minor Cup section, N. 11. Welsh put up a remarkable performance, and during the afternoon established four new records. He broke the records in the 100, 220, 440 and 75 yards events. J. C. Kearney was the runner-up with 17 points, four behind the winner. The Midget Cup was won by J. P. Fox, with 19 points, P. B. Mills being runnerup. four points behind the winner. Fox ginned first places in 100 yards and broad jump, and also secured three seconds to make him the winner of this cup. P.
